When the energy of reactants is more than the products then the chemical reaction is known as exothermic reaction and the value of delta H is negative.
Whereas when energy of reactants is less than the energy of products then the chemical reaction is known as endothermic reaction and the value of delta H is positive.
Thus, we can conclude that when the products of a reaction have more energy than the reactants the reaction is endothermic and the δh is positive.
